

Holly's journey into photography began in 2012 when she started photographing landscapes and places while travelling and exploring. That early curiosity soon developed into a deeper interest in how we connect with our surroundings. Holly went on to study BA Photography at the University of the West of England, graduating in 2019.
Post uni, Holly assisted many amazing photographers who specialised in a variety of genres within photography including interiors, events, fashion, food and product. By pursuing these fields independently, she discovered what really resonated with her and began to shape a more defined direction for her work.
Holly now works closely with some of the UK’s leading home interiors brands, including Neptune and Graham & Green. Her work spans a broad range of interior photography, from styled product content to full property shoots.
​
In Holly's personal projects, her love of nature is prominent as she uses photography as a tool to keep connected with the natural landscape, creating abstract and densely filled frames of textures. Holly's work is also inspired by her fascination of the diversity between cultures, with the aim of capturing the juxtapositions within society.
